Attorney General of Brazil Calls for Lifting Secrecy on Master Case Petition

Vice‑Attorney Hindenburgo Chateaubriand's decision influences the STF ruling on Bank Master frauds

The request to lift the seal on petition 15,645 gained prominence after being placed on the STF plenary agenda, which will hear issues related to the Bank Master frauds this Tuesday.

Request to remove secrecy from petition 15,645

Vice‑Attorney General of the Republic Hindemburgo Chateaubriand Filho signed a statement supporting the end of secrecy for petition 15,645, which was distributed as a precaution to Minister André Mendonça. The document was submitted in response to a request from Minister Alexandre de Moraes for the case files to be made available.

Attorney General's position and arguments

The AG's Office explained that the petition was not listed among the procedures previously sent to the STF because "it does not appear visible to the AG in the STF system." Nevertheless, the office highlighted that the document contains "relevant elements for a minister of this Court to understand the full range of factors involved in the matter under debate."

Reaction of Minister André Mendonça

André Mendonça, the minister responsible for custodial control of the files, kept sealed more than 30 instances of bank and tax secrecy breaches in the Master case, arguing that disclosure would "only contribute" to "disrupting" the trial and could jeopardize the "success" of the investigations.

Decision by President Edson Fachin

STF President Edson Fachin accepted Moraes' request and ordered the lifting of secrecy on petition 15,645, stating that "in view of the Attorney General's Office statement, I grant the request made." The ruling lifts the seal on the entire procedure, except where investigative actions are still ongoing.

Impact on the Master case trial

With petition 15,645 now public, ministers will have access to material considered essential for analyzing the Bank Master frauds. The measure may affect deliberations on petition 16,662, slated for discussion in Tuesday's session, and could reduce internal disputes over access to documents and electronic device data related to the case.
